Is Chronic Renal Failure, Related With Random Change In Creatinine Levels?
My mother has got UTI due to which acute renel failure occured. Her Creatinine level raised to 4.98 then came down to 4.0 and again raised to 4.5 and then 5.2. Now for two days it is stable at 5.2. Is this a chronic renel problem? She has BP and Sugar which is under control. Will this creatinine level go down? Her age is 62 yrs.
Her creatinine level may drop some but her kidneys won't get back to normal function at this point. She may need an ACE inhibitor medication to protect them
